Swaasha Vista sits in the tea estate belt of Kausani, Uttarakhand β one of the most scenic hill towns in the Kumaon region, known for its unobstructed Himalayan panoramas stretching from Trishul to Nanda Devi. This is a pet friendly hotel in Kausani that explicitly welcomes dogs inside guest rooms, charges no extra pet fee, and allows all breeds β a combination that is genuinely rare at Himalayan properties. If you have been turned away at hill station hotels before because of your dog's size or breed, Swaasha Vista is worth bookmarking.

The Setting β Tea Estates and Himalayan Views
Kausani is a small ridge town in Bageshwar district, Uttarakhand, and Swaasha Vista is positioned within the tea estate area near the village of Bhatariya, just outside the main Kausani market. The location means you are not in a crowded bazaar β you are on the quieter, greener edge of town where the road curves past tea gardens and the horizon opens up toward the snow peaks. For dogs, this kind of setting translates to morning walks with no urban chaos β open roads, cool mountain air, and relatively low traffic compared to the town centre.
The property itself lists a garden among its activity highlights, alongside tours and a game room. Kausani has several walking trails in and around town β the path toward the Anasakti Ashram and the tea garden trails near the estate road are accessible on foot from this part of town. These are gentle, paved or packed-earth routes well-suited for dogs of all sizes. The altitude here is approximately 1,890 metres, so the climate is cool even in summer β no overheating concerns for large or thick-coated breeds.
Pet Policy β What's Actually Confirmed
This is one of the cleaner pet policies we have seen at a Kumaon hill property. Pets are allowed inside guest rooms β not just on the grounds or in an outdoor area, but in the room with you. There is no pet fee charged on top of the room rate, which means no awkward conversation at check-in about extra charges. All breeds are welcome, so owners of larger dogs β Labradors, Golden Retrievers, German Shepherds β do not need to worry about being turned away at the door.
The one clear rule: dogs must be on a leash when moving around the property. This is standard practice at most hill properties and is worth respecting, particularly in a setting where other guests and staff are present. The property also operates as a no-smoking venue and does not accommodate hen or stag parties, which generally signals a quieter, more family-oriented atmosphere β good context for a pet-friendly stay.
Confirmed amenities at the property include a restaurant, cafΓ©, room service, 24-hour front desk, luggage storage, concierge, free parking, free Wi-Fi, laundry, bonfire, yoga classes, game room, kitchenette, shared kitchen, and daily housekeeping. Check-in is after 12:00 PM and check-out is by 11:00 AM.
What to Know Before You Visit
Kausani is roughly 350β380 km from Delhi via the NainitalβAlmora route, making it a genuine overnight drive or a comfortable two-day road trip with a dog. The roads from Almora onward are hilly and winding β factor in extra time if your dog is sensitive to motion on mountain roads, and plan rest stops accordingly. The town itself has limited veterinary infrastructure, so carry your dog's medications, vaccination records, and a basic first aid kit. We have not independently confirmed a nearby vet clinic β this is worth verifying with the property before you travel.
Arriving in Kausani with a dog is straightforward by private vehicle β the property confirms parking is available. The nearest major towns with better veterinary access would be Almora (approximately 50β55 km) or Nainital (approximately 115 km). If you are travelling from Delhi NCR, the Kathgodam railway station is the nearest railhead, about 130 km from Kausani, after which you would need a private cab.
Reviews from guests are mixed β one TripAdvisor reviewer rated it 5/5 calling it "worth for the price" for a 3-star property, while another gave it 1/5. This range of opinions suggests the experience may vary; it is worth reading current reviews and confirming room availability and any updated pet policies directly with the property before booking, particularly if you are planning a longer stay with multiple dogs.
